Common Gutter Repair Problems and Signs

What signs show that gutter repair is needed? Homeowners should stay vigilant for several key indicators. First, water overflow during rainfall may suggest blocked or damaged gutters, hindering proper drainage. Additionally, visible sagging or pulling away from the house indicates structural issues that require immediate attention. Moreover, rust spots and peeling paint on the gutters can signal corrosion, which compromises their integrity. Ground erosion or water pooling around the foundation may also result from ineffective gutter systems, raising the risk of serious structural damage. The presence of mold or mildew on exterior walls can indicate uncontrolled water flow caused by gutter problems. Finally, missing shingles or watermarks on ceilings may indicate leaks caused by malfunctioning gutters. Recognizing these signs early enables homeowners to take quick action, protecting the integrity of their property and preventing costly repairs later on.

Helpful Hints for Monitoring Your Gutters' Condition

To ensure gutters are working correctly, homeowners should perform regular inspections, as neglect can lead to serious issues. First, they should visually examine the gutters for signs of wear, such as fractures, corrosion, or sagging. This can indicate that fixes are necessary. Next, inspecting for accumulated debris is essential; twigs and leaves can block water drainage, leading to potential damage and overflow.

When intense rainfall takes place, monitoring the gutters in action can uncover drainage problems or leaks. Property owners should also check the downspouts, confirming they direct water away from the base of the house. Additionally, it is advantageous to evaluate the alignment of the gutter system; misalignment can cause inadequate water drainage.

In conclusion, performing these assessments at least twice a year, particularly before and after storm seasons, can help retain the gutter's integrity and protect the home from flood damage. Regular maintenance is important for long-lasting gutter performance.

Appropriate Rainwater conductor Assembly

Strategic downspout installation serves as a key component in the overall effectiveness of a gutter system. When downspouts are accurately placed and well-secured, they enable effective water flow away from the foundation, protecting against water damage. The downspouts should be strategically placed at the corners of the home and stretched multiple feet out from the foundation to reduce water accumulation. Additionally, proper sizing is essential; downspouts must be sufficiently sized to handle heavy rainfall, decreasing overflow chances. Regular inspections are also recommended to confirm they remain clear and operational. By focusing on proper downspout installation, homeowners can greatly enhance the longevity of their gutter systems, ultimately protecting their property from water damage problems.

Understanding the Expenses of Gutter Repair

Comprehending the costs of gutter repair can be vital for property owners working to upkeep their property's structural condition. Numerous factors influence these expenses, including the magnitude of deterioration, materials used, and service charges. Minor repairs, such as resealing or patching small water seepage, may range from $100 to $300, while more considerable predicaments, such as replacing sections of gutters, can escalate $500 or beyond.

Selecting materials also serves as an significant part; aluminum and vinyl options might be more economical, while copper installations can greatly elevate expenses. Additionally, wages fluctuate by region and the intricacy of the task.

Home owners should also reflect on potential long-term savings; dedicating resources to excellent repairs can impede additional wear and dear future repairs. Assembling several estimates from contractors can paint a clearer picture of the expected costs, backing thoughtful judgment concerning gutter cleaning and fixes.

Professional Answers for Typical Gutter Troubles

Many property owners encounter common drainage problems that can cause significant problems if ignored. Clogged gutters, typically resulting from debris and leaves, can cause overflow of water, harming roofs and foundations. To address this issue, frequent maintenance is necessary, and installing gutter guards can reduce debris accumulation. Additionally, drooping gutters disrupt water flow and can be rectified by securing them with proper hangers or brackets.

Leaky joints are another frequent concern, which can be fixed by applying sealant or replacing faulty parts. Homeowners should also guarantee downspouts channel water away from the foundation to avoid erosion and flooding. In cases of significant deterioration, professional assessment and repair may be required. By applying these professional recommendations, homeowners can maintain their gutters properly, safeguarding their property from possible water-related harm and ensuring longevity.

How Periodically Should I Clean My Gutters?

Experts advise cleaning gutters at a minimum of two times a year, ideally in spring and autumn. However, in areas with thick foliage or following severe weather events, more frequent cleaning may be necessary to prevent blockages and damage.

What Elements Work Well for Gutter Systems?

Aluminum, copper, vinyl, and steel are the optimal choices for gutters. Aluminum gives longevity and easy care, while copper delivers beauty. Vinyl is budget-friendly, and steel gives strength, making each fitting for varying requirements.

Is It Feasible to Paint My Gutters?

Yes, gutter channels can be decorated with paint, when they are spotless and correctly prepared. Using top-tier exterior paint engineered for vinyl or metal compositions warrants robustness and prevents peeling, augmenting both visual presentation and extended life of the gutters.

What Part Do Weather Conditions Play in Gutter Service?

Weather conditions greatly affect gutter upkeep; heavy rain can cause debris buildup, while freezing temperatures may cause ice damming. Regular inspections and cleaning are essential to avoid damage and ensure proper drainage throughout the seasons.

Do Gutter Guards Make Valuable to Install?

Gutter guards may assist, limiting debris buildup and reducing maintenance tasks. However, their effectiveness varies based on design and local conditions. Homeowners should evaluate their specific needs to conclude if installation is worthwhile.
